Service style that matches your guest list
You can offer barbeque three or 4 various methods, each with its own rhythm and cost factor. Buffet food catering relocates individuals rapidly and showcases abundance. Household design welcomes conversation. Chef terminals add movie theater. Plated dinners are possible, though much less common for barbeque unless the menu is extremely curated.
Here is a quick contrast that aids couples weigh what fits:
- Buffet: Rapid lines, pleasant pricing, very easy seconds. Works best for 80 to 250 visitors, specifically when area enables 2 mirrored lines.
- Family style: Warmer feel at the table, somewhat higher staffing, excellent for 40 to 140 guests. Maintains visitors seated and discussion flowing.
- Chef-attended terminals: Aesthetic appeal, sculpted meats to get, greater personnel requirement. Perfect as a hybrid with a salad and sides buffet.
- Plated: Greatest appearance yet narrows the menu. Best for smaller sized functions or upscale practice session suppers with 40 to 90 guests.
- Passed hors d'oeuvres + grazing: Excellent for cocktail-forward wedding rehearsals. Skewers, sliders, and smoked nuts lead nicely right into a light buffet.
If you pick stations or household design, ask just how the food caterer will certainly maintain warm foods hot and crisp products crisp via speeches and initial dancings. It is Schenectady BBQ not a tiny information. Covers catch heavy steam and accident bark. Discovered frying pans dry out. The best service usually sets reduced, mild heat in a warm box with frequent, small replenishment on the line.
Building a menu that appreciates both smoke and the setting
Good barbeque food catering bundles read simple yet chef complex. Behind a sliced brisket that cuts easily you will certainly find a brisket that rested at least an hour, better yet 2. Behind beans with deepness you will locate smoked trimmings rendered sluggish and folded up back in at the end. Ask your event caterer to clarify their procedure in ordinary language. You are not looking for tricks, simply proof that they collaborate with intention.
For functions, I such as a two-meat plan for many guest matters, periodically three if you maintain section sizes sensible. Brisket with pulled pork is reputable, but consider just how a food selection plays throughout the arc of the evening. Brisket and chicken typically offer you much more comparison and normally manage cost better. Ribs elevate the check because high quality racks weigh much more, chef longer, and are particular to hold. If you want ribs, make them a station or a layered component throughout alcoholic drink hour so the kitchen can focus on perfect timing.
Sides must do more than pad a plate. In the Capital Region, late springtime with October gives you lovely fruit and vegetables. Smoked or smoked asparagus, charred corn and peppers, heirloom tomato salad with cider vinaigrette, and roasted delicata squash with maple and chili all fit a barbeque table while nodding to season and location. Mac and cheese is preferred, of course, however keep it abundant and full-flavored so it stands up to smoked meat. Collard environment-friendlies made with smoked turkey rather than pork provide you a much safer wager for combined nutritional demands. House pickles, quick slaws, and fresh herbs cut the richness and brighten a platter.
Sauces start disagreements. Allow them, in a great way. Offer a collection that consists of a zesty vinegar, a wonderful heat with regional honey or maple, and a controlled tomato molasses design. Maintain sauce on the side for receptions. It shows the meat, keeps the line cleaner, and allows guests choose.
Vegetarian and vegan guests should have more than an apology plate. Smoked portobello caps with chimichurri, barbecue-spiced cauliflower steaks with almond romesco, and jammy white beans with charred lemon and rosemary hold their own beside brisket. Jackfruit "pulled pork" works when skilled assertively and shut out of the exact same frying pan as the real point. For gluten-free guests, lean on clean healthy proteins, rice grits or polenta in place of mac, and crisp veggie sides. Label well so everyone really feels confident.
Portion preparation without guesswork
It is appealing to assemble until you sink in leftovers. That is costly and frequently unneeded. For most wedding catering with bbq, I intend 12 to 14 ounces of prepared healthy protein per visitor when offering 2 meats. That generally resembles 5 to 6 ounces of brisket or pork plus 6 to 8 ounces of chicken, turkey, or sausage. If your group skews light eaters or you anticipate numerous training courses, trim an ounce. For a rib component, expect 2 to 3 bones per visitor when ribs are not the only meat, even more like 4 to 5 bones if ribs are the star and your other meats are lighter.
Sides take in hunger. Count 5 to 6 ounces per side per person for hearty products like mac and cheese or beans, and 3 to 4 ounces for slaw and environment-friendlies. Bread can be basic. Cornbread muffins and butter move quickly, as do potato rolls for sandwiches throughout dance. For late-night bites, brisket sliders with pickles, or smoked wing apartments, land well about 90 minutes after cake.
Cocktail hour consumes into supper cravings greater than a lot of couples anticipate. If you offer 5 or even more passed things, anticipate supper consumption to stop by 10 to 15 percent. That is excellent information for budget and waste, but it only works if the cooking area recognizes and changes frying pans and trays accordingly.

Staffing, leasings, and what "complete" truly covers
Full solution providing implies the group handles cooking, distribution, configuration, service, break down, and typically services sychronisation. For barbeque, the staffing photo changes with solution style. Buffets need joggers and carvers that can maintain frying pans fresh without damaging the aesthetic line. Family design needs more servers, especially if bowls are restored at the table. Chef stations include a sculpting pro and an attendant to maintain the terminal spotless.
A safe rule in this area: for 100 visitors, plan on a lead, 2 to 3 chefs and carvers, 4 to 6 web servers depending upon style, and a dedicated dish washer or utility individual if the venue enables onsite cleaning. Add bartenders via your food caterer or a bar service if you are not in a hotel ballroom. If a close friend uses to put, inspect your location's alcohol policies and insurance coverage demands. Several properties around Schenectady call for a licensed, insured solution for alcohol.
Rentals do not need to be picky, yet they do require to be analyzed. Tough chafers, inconspicuous warmth resources, carving boards with juice grooves, sharp slicing knives that never ever leave the station, and induction burners for mac and beans maintain the food safe and eye-catching. Outdoors tents for yards require sides, rain gutters in between tents if you link them, and proper weighting. For chilly evenings, propane heaters need air flow and spacing that keep visitors comfortable without preparing the ceiling of the tent.
Budgets that make sense for the Resources Region
Price differs with menu, staffing, and location rules, but there are reputable arrays for Albany event catering and the greater Capital Region. For drop-off occasion providing with non reusable service, expect about 18 to 28 dollars each for standard two-meat barbecue with sides. Include delivery distance, tax obligation, and any kind of devices rentals.
For staffed buffet providing with a two-meat food selection, appetisers, and nonalcoholic beverages, many pairs see 32 to 55 dollars each prior to bar, services, and fees. Ribs, brisket-heavy menus, cook terminals, and household style commonly sit between 45 and 75 dollars each for complete providing with an expert team. Costs locations that limit on-site food preparation or require extra load-in labor can push expenses higher.
Do on your own a support and request a full quote that notes food, labor, services, distribution, service charge or gratuity, tax obligation, and any type of venue fees. When couples claim they are contrasting food catering near me options, the most significant disconnect is normally what is consisted of. One proposal may look less costly till you include the outdoor tents heating systems and china that another event caterer already rolled right into their number.
Weather, code, and security in the real world
This slice of upstate New York serves up hot afternoons, great evenings, and sudden rain in summertime. Your event caterer needs to chat clearly about holding temperatures, cross-contamination, and smoker positioning. Meat warm holding demands to stay over 140 degrees Fahrenheit. Cold sides must sit in cooled wells or over ice and remain below 41 levels. Buffets longer than 2 hours ought to be refreshed or reset, not merely topped off.
Open fires issue. Some venues outlaw them inside totally, others need fire-proof mats, extinguishers within a certain number of feet, and a documented strategy. Gas devices requires range from fabric walls in camping tents. Generators, if needed, ought to sit downwind and far enough away that fumes do not track right into the event. None of this is complicated, yet it takes forethought.
Allergens are worthy of respect. Label nuts, dairy, and gluten. Keep vegetarian tools and pans separate. Build a positive course for guests who keep kosher or halal, even if that indicates an alternating entrée. If your team consists of a high variety of strict vegetarians, plan keys that please in both portion and complexity.

Two little stories that shape my approach
At a summer season function near Niskayuna, the pair wanted ribs as a focal point, but the place allowed no outdoor fire. We smoked ribs over night at the commissary, chilled them quickly, then polished and ended up under high warm in combi ovens on site. The key was timing and a lighter polish so the ribs did not turn candy-hard by the time the 2nd wave of guests struck the buffet. We established a tiny rib terminal where the carver ended up each rack with a brush of cozy sauce, then cut. Visitors took two bones, not 5, due to the fact that each item consumed easily and really felt unique. The couple obtained their moment, and the numbers remained in line.
At a November rehearsal supper in the Stockade community, temperature levels fell quick. As opposed to chasing warm under chafers, we turned smaller sized turn out of hot boxes every 8 mins and switched serving tools each round to maintain deals with warm and tidy. The customer noticed not the machinery behind it, however that the food tasted like it had actually simply come off the pit also as the wind picked up. That is what you want. Not drama, simply delivery.
